The curriculum for a chemical engineer in this region typically spans five years post-secondary education. It combines fundamental sciences with advanced topics in process design, thermodynamics, fluid mechanics and reaction kinetics Furthermore there is an increasing emphasis on sustainable development and green chemistry which aligns with national policies in France Paris The certification of "Diplôme d'Ingénieur" is often required for high-level managerial roles ensuring that every Chemical Engineer meets stringent national standards.

Analyzing the profession within the specific geographic and cultural bounds of France Paris reveals distinct characteristics. Firstly, the regulatory environment in France is heavily influenced by European Union directives which are strictly enforced in Parisian industries This means that a Chemical Engineer working here must be well-versed in REACH regulations regarding chemicals registration evaluation authorization and restriction.

Moreover, the industrial sectors dominant in and around France Paris differ slightly from other global hubs. While heavy petrochemicals are located further away, the capital region hosts numerous high-value added industries including cosmetics perfumery pharmaceuticals and aerospace fuels. For instance a Chemical Engineer might work on developing novel delivery systems for skincare products or optimizing biofuel blends for aviation This specialization distinguishes the role of a Chemical Engineer in France Paris from those working in massive oil refineries elsewhere.
The profession faces significant challenges particularly regarding the energy transition A Chemical Engineer in France Paris is currently grappling with the decarbonization of industrial processes This requires innovative thinking to replace fossil fuel-based energy sources with hydrogen or biomass without compromising efficiency Additionally there is a skills gap as older engineers retire and new technologies like AI-driven process control become standard.
